WebDec 4, 2014 · void (*fun) (void*) = (void (*) (void*)) (0x12345678); int main (int argc, char *argv []) { unsigned char data [] = {1, 2, 3, 4, 5}; fun (data); } You can't specify that the … WebWhen preprocessed with the GNU compiler, it prints, as probably desired: P1 = foo P2 = bar P3 = baz However, when preprocessed with Microsoft's compiler, it emits the warning C4003: not enough arguments for function-like macro invocation 'MACRO_WITH_3_PARAMS' and prints: P1 = foo, bar, baz P2 = P3 =
Function-like macros - IBM
WebApr 4, 2024 · The syntax of a function-like macro invocation is similar to the syntax of a function call: each instance of the macro name followed by a ( as the next preprocessing … WebDec 26, 2024 · The JavaScript Function Invocation is used to execute the function code and it is common to use the term “call a function” instead of “invoke a function”. The code inside a function is executed when the function is invoked. Syntax: Invoking a Function as a Function: function myFunction ( var ) { return var; } myFunction ( value ); in 2019 summer
JavaScript Function Invocation - W3Schools
WebMay 2, 2024 · When we begin programming in C/C++, we generally write one main() function and write all our logic inside this. This approach is fine for very small programs, but as the … WebA. Return a sales commission, given the sales amount and the commission rate. B. Print the calendar for a month, given the month and year. C. Return a square root for a number. D. … WebMost often when you use the C preprocessor you do not have to invoke it explicitly: the C compiler does so automatically. However, the preprocessor is sometimes useful on its … lithonia pricing